如何使用 JavaScript 从元素中删除 CSS 类(不使用 jQuery)
问题: 有人可以指导我吗如何仅使用 JavaScript(不包括 jQuery)从 HTML 元素中删除类?
答案:
首选方法是利用 classList 属性。它在现代浏览器中得到广泛支持。
要删除类,只需使用以下语法:
ELEMENT.classList.remove("CLASS_NAME");
示例:
考虑带有名为“red”的类的按钮元素来演示此概念:
<button>
单击按钮时,以下 JavaScript 代码将从 ID 为“el”的元素中删除“red”类:
remove.onclick = () => { const el = document.querySelector('#el'); el.classList.remove("red"); };
此操作会更改应用于具有“el”ID 的元素的 CSS 样式,有效地删除微红色背景:
.red { background: red }
以上是如何使用 JavaScript(不使用 jQuery)从元素中删除 CSS 类?的详细内容。更多信息请关注PHP中文网其他相关文章!